Frequently asked questions about Metcalf School

How many students attend Metcalf School?

Metcalf School has 522 students enrolled. It is an elementary school in Exeter, RI. CCD year-over-year: 581 (2022-23) → 559 (2023-24), nearly flat (-22).

What is the student-teacher ratio at Metcalf School?

The student-teacher ratio at Metcalf School is 12.4:1, which is 10% lower than the Rhode Island average of 13.8:1 and 21% lower than the national average of 15.7:1. Lower ratios generally mean more individual attention per student.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Metcalf School?

13.6% of students at Metcalf School are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Rhode Island average of 39.6%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Metcalf School?

The largest demographic group at Metcalf School is White at 87.0% of enrollment, in Exeter, RI.

What is the Resource Investment Index for Metcalf School?

Metcalf School has a Resource Investment Index of 37/100 (typical reported resources relative to schools nationally) based on 3 factors: student-teacher ratio, gifted-program reporting, chronic absenteeism. Not a test-score or academic measure (national median ~41/100, see methodology).

What other schools are in Exeter-West Greenwich?

Besides Metcalf School, Exeter-West Greenwich also operates Exeter-West Greenwich Regional (452 students), Exeter-West Greenwich Reg. Jr. (256 students), and Wawaloam School (215 students). See the Exeter-West Greenwich district page for the complete list.
